I don't like the way they've handled B Schenn. He's been shuttled between wing and center his entire career. It's happened multiple times in each season. They've, also, put guys like Briere and VL on his line when its obvious those guys aren't good fits for this team or that line.

People complain about B Schenn, but it's hard to break into the NHL and become a high level player when you're being switched around and forced to play with guys who don't fit.

It's been a residual effect onto Couts as well. Berube has had to overuse Couts in defensive situations because he has no faith in his 2nd or 4th line. It's difficult for Couts to think offense when he's constantly out against other top lines while starting in the defensive zone.

That being said, I do like the forwards and I don't think they need a "culture change" because the GM picks too many "bully" type players. I don't see anyone complaining about Simmonds style of play and he's the closest thing to a "bully" type player.

If you look at many of Homer's moves in isolation, they're not bad moves. What he got in return for Richie/Carts/Forsberg was solid. Carle, Mason and Coburn were good reclamations. Chris Pronger got them to within 2W's of the Cup. Adding Ville Leino and subsequently not re-signing him was prescient.

But if you step back, you can't help but notice that he's been prone to making the "big mistake", and is often left chasing his losses with subsequent moves. They're also guilty of chronic questionable cap management, constant shifts in team philosophy, and general impatience/going for shortcuts.

With all the money, the solid prospects, and the capable coaches that have come through here, it's almost unfathomable that they haven't gotten closer than '2W's away' over the past decade+, while other teams have managed to seemingly accomplish a whole lot more with a whole lot less at their disposal.

I think they should just bite the bullet and buy Vinny out. That way, the player chooses where he goes, which could/should make him happy. The Flyers eat the money, but don't take a bad contract in return and don't ship an asset with him to make a prospective deal work.

It sucks, for the cap hit. I would NEVER have thought I'd be saying that one year into this.

But moving a 22-year-old Brayden Schenn to accommodate 34-year-old Vincent Lecavalier -- that's just not something that should be done. It's laughable on every single level that I can think of. Every single one.

Because we could all be sitting here at this time next season reading the same thing about Vinny. And I like the guy as a player, admire his character.

But he's not getting faster. He's not going to become a better defensive player. If he could still skate, then I'd be willing to consider any number of options. But if you can't skate at the NHL average, there's no point. It only gets worse from here.

Unfortunately non of those guys are big minute, stud D-men. This is what the Flyers have lacked since Pronger went down, and even when they had him healthy he was in his decline. Who was the last, young, stud D-man the Flyers had?

Look at the teams still playing and who their top D man is. Granted, McDonagh is messed up right now and having a brutal playoffs, but otherwise you have Chara, Keith/Seabrook, Doughty, Suter, Letang (* stroke), Subban and Fowler. Who is that guy for the Flyers? It's not Kimmo or Streit. Might be Ghost in 2-3 years.

We all know that team D is what wins championships now. And look at the most recent Cup winners and who their stud D-man was. It's hard to go against this. Flyers put up the goals this past season (2.84 GF/game, 8th). They have a good goalie now, but still middled in the GA dept. (2.77 GA/game, 20th).
